WIT Partners Advisory's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2026, WIT Partners Advisory held 19 positions worth $213M, down 38% from $342M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 98% of the portfolio.
WIT Partners Advisory withdrew a net $193M in Q2 2026, closing 3 positions and reducing 2 holdings. Its most notable exit was Frontline, an estimated $5.21M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 50% of assets, down from 69%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Consumer Staples.
Against the trend, WIT Partners Advisory opened a new position in Invesco China Technology ETF worth $1.55M.
